SUMMARY We're looking for an experienced Social Media Specialist with a strong foundation in social, influencer and digital programs to help bring integrated campaigns to life for our clients. This is an ideal role for a marketer who's equal parts strategist, project manager and team player. You'll keep programs moving and connect the dots across integrated teams, partnering with cross-functional colleagues to handle the details without losing sight of the bigger picture. This is a hybrid work from home/office position (in-office attendance is required on Tuesdays & Thursdays) and the candidate must live near Columbus, OH, Cleveland, OH, Dayton, OH, Denver, CO, New York, NY, or San Diego, CA. WHAT YOU'LL DO
Support the development and execution of social media and influencer strategies and campaigns for clients Oversee community management to ensure client channels are active, responsive and running smoothly Manage UGC programs, including creator coordination, budgets, timelines and deliverables Support client relationships through day-to-day communication, calls, status updates and follow-through Conduct audience research, social listening and monitoring to identify insights and opportunities Identify real-time cultural and social opportunities that can help clients show up in relevant and meaningful ways Build agendas, calendars, meeting notes, reports and other materials that keep clients and teams aligned
WHAT YOU'LL BRING
3+ years of experience managing social media, influencer or digital programs; agency experience preferred Strong understanding of social media strategy and creative best practices across platforms including Meta, TikTok, YouTube, LinkedIn and X Experience working with influencers, creators, UGC and/or affiliate programs Ability to interpret social and influencer metrics and turn data into clear, actionable insights Strong project management skills, with the ability to prioritize across multiple clients, programs and competing deadlines Confidence working with clients, internal teams and external agency partners Familiarity with social media, influencer management and analytics tools such as Sprout Social, Hootsuite, Sprinklr, Meltwater
